Latvia - Healthcare Expenditure on Medical Goods (Non Specified by Function)

Since 2014, Latvia Healthcare Expenditure on Medical Goods (Non Specified by Function) jumped by 7.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 25 comparing other countries in Healthcare Expenditure on Medical Goods (Non Specified by Function) with €282.21 Per Capita. Latvia is overtaken by Lithuania, which was ranked number 24 at €298.27 Per Capita and is followed by Czech Republic at €275.53 Per Capita. Switzerland ranked the highest with €1,262.32 Per Capita in 2019, that is +2.6% compared to 2018. Liechtenstein, Germany and Austria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Latvia witnessed the best average annual growth at +7.7% per year, while United Kingdom recorded the worst performance at +0% per year.
